Commercial land clearing services involve the removal of trees, brush, debris, and other obstructions from large parcels of land. This process prepares a property for development, construction, or other uses by creating a clear, level surface. Service providers typically utilize heavy equipment such as bulldozers, excavators, and loaders to efficiently clear vegetation and obstacles, ensuring the land is ready for its intended purpose. Proper land clearing can help establish a safe and accessible site, making it easier to begin construction or landscaping projects.

Many property owners turn to land clearing services to solve problems related to overgrown vegetation and unmanaged brush. Overgrown land can pose safety hazards, obstruct views, and hinder future development plans. Additionally, clearing can improve drainage and reduce the risk of pest infestations by removing breeding grounds for insects and rodents. For commercial property owners, clearing is often a necessary step before installing utilities, paving, or building structures, helping to streamline the development process and avoid delays caused by unmanaged land conditions.

Small-scale land clearing - typical costs range from $250-$600 for routine jobs like removing overgrown brush or small trees. Many projects fall within this middle range, depending on the size and density of the area.

Medium-sized projects - these often cost between $600-$2,000, covering larger sections with moderate tree removal or debris clearing. Larger, more complex projects are less common but can reach up to $3,500 or more.

Large or complex land clearing - costs can range from $2,000-$5,000+ for extensive sites requiring significant tree removal, grading, or debris hauling. Many projects stay below this high tier, but some large-scale developments can push into higher costs.

Full land renovation or site preparation - comprehensive clearing involving grading, stump removal, and site leveling typically costs $5,000 or more. Such extensive work is less frequent and can vary significantly based on scope and site conditions.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of land do commercial land clearing services handle? Local contractors can clear various types of commercial land, including wooded areas, overgrown lots, and sites with existing structures or debris.

What equipment is typically used for commercial land clearing? Service providers often use equipment like bulldozers, excavators, and mulchers to efficiently clear and prepare land for development.

Are there any restrictions or permits needed for land clearing? Regulations and permit requirements vary by location; local contractors can help determine what is needed for a specific site.

Can land clearing services remove stumps and roots? Yes, many land clearing providers include stump and root removal as part of their services to ensure the land is ready for use.

What factors influence the scope of a commercial land clearing project? Factors such as land size, vegetation density, and the presence of structures can impact the extent of clearing required and the methods used.
